Ordinals
beta
Address 14csryFi3wAhXoXXH6VbATbLD7FEzCkCsb
sat balance
1672031
outputs
bdc008ae445e3f92fa3c8f3f9bdcd0f42c2483462b24df7461a8e44a4adc0828:1